  18. I would recommend getting really quite good at skiing in-bounds before you buy a BC setup. Get a used in-bounds setup and a season pass and get so you can ski anything on the mountain well. Adding climbing gear and crappy conditions (when the climbing conditions are good, the skiing typically is challenging) is not a recipe for fun if you are an intermediate skier. It is much harder than you think, and the BC is no place to hurt yourself. And @Bronco gives excellent advice RE boots and skis/bindings. I would add that going a bit heavier on your ski setup will make it easier if you aren't an expert skier. The folks at ProSki can answer all your questions and are a great place to buy your gear. Evo is good too. Good luck!
